A tree on a hillside casts a shadow c ft down the hill. If the angle of inclination of the hillside is b to the horizontal and the angle of elevation of the sun is a, find the height of the tree.
Assume a = 55°, b = 25° c = 210 ft. (Round your answer to the nearest whole number.)
